Abstract
This thesis deals with the adsorption studies removing hexavalent chromium VI of the aqueous medium in packed columns using activated peach pits (Prunnus persica). The theoretical part includes a description of the process of biosorption, factors affecting it, the characteristics of the selected biosorbents, describe in detail the distribution of isotherms and last but not least the issue of hexavalent chromium VI in the environment. The experimental part describes the preparation process and its detailed description, determining appropriate column height. The samples were chemically activated with hydrochloric acid (HCl) for 30 min. 1 mol l-1.
